Selecting the best type of refrigerator is vital for satisfying your home's requirements. Here's a table summing up the most common types of refrigerators available on the market:
TypeDescriptionProsConsLeading FreezerTimeless style with the freezer on top.Affordable, effective use of area.Needs flexing to access fresh food.Bottom FreezerFreezer at the bottom for easier access to fresh foods.Ergonomic design, readily accessible.Slightly more pricey.Side-by-Sidefreezer uk and refrigerator compartments are beside each other.Easy access to both frozen and fresh.Minimal storage area for big products.French DoorMix of side-by-side and bottom freezer styles.Roomy, trendy, and flexible.Greater cost point.Compact RefrigeratorsSmall units ideal for restricted area or secondary places.Space-saving style, portable.Restricted storage capacity.Smart RefrigeratorsEquipped with innovative technology for connectivity and benefit.State-of-the-art features and notifications.Pricey and might need tech setup.2. Determining Your Space
Before purchasing, it's vital to measure the area where the refrigerator will go. Here's a checklist of measurements to think about:
Width: Measure the width of the opening and make sure there's enough clearance for the door to swing open.Height: Consider any cabinets or ceiling fixtures that may limit height.Depth: Ensure there is enough area for plumbing connections (if suitable) and consider any protrusions from the fridge (like deals with).Clearance: Allow space for ventilation around the fridge freezer near me, usually around 1 inch on each side, 2 inches on the back, and 1 inch on top.4. To extend the life of your refrigerator, regular upkeep is important. Here are some ideas:
Clean the Coils: Dust and dirt can build up on condenser coils; tidy them every six months.Inspect the Door Seals: Ensure door seals are tight to keep temperature.Defrost Regularly: If your fridge doesn't have a frost-free function, thaw it regularly to keep it running efficiently.Keep It Full: A well-stocked fridge maintains temperature level better than an empty one.7.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)What size fridge do I need for my household?
The size of the refrigerator often depends on household requirements. A household of 2 may need a fridge that is 10-15 cubic feet, while a family of 4 or more might need 18-22 cubic feet.

How frequently should I replace my fridge?
Typically, refrigerators last about 10-20 years. If your Large fridge freezers uk is over 10 years old and requiring frequent repairs, it might be time to consider an upgrade.
